HOST: In your experience, what are some challenges faced when incorporating virtual reality into wildlife photography? How does the course address these obstacles? GUEST: One major challenge is capturing high-quality images while ensuring the safety and well-being of wildlife. The course emphasizes ethical practices and responsible photography techniques to minimize disturbance. Additionally, mastering VR equipment and software can be daunting, so the course offers comprehensive training and support. HOST: That's great to hear!
